摘要
In this work, we investigate the cooperative output regulation problem of multi-agent uncertain nonlinear systems in lower triangular form with unknown leader. The cooperative output regulator construction is done based on a nonlinear internal model approach. Specifically, nonlinear internal models are first constructed, converting the cooperative output regulation problem into a cooperative stabilization problem of the augmented system, and then an integral input-to-state stable (iISS) based approach is proposed to solve the latter cooperative stabilization. It finally gives rise to a constructive state feedback design for cooperative nonlinear output regulation problem.
